Target
25 mile radius of Hialeah, FL
10/1/2024
Miami, FL, US
North Miami Beach, FL, US
Miami, FL, US
Miami, FL, US
North Miami Beach, FL, US
Miami, FL, US
North Miami Beach, FL, US
North Miami Beach, FL, US